From the bottom of my heart and for the love of books, I'm offering this amazing bundle of books as a thank you for your support.

- Hunter's Heart

In a world of vampire clans and expected alliances, Garrett is a loner. He hurts no one. He helps no one. But his very refusal to join a clan puts him in danger from the often vicious blood families. When a nearby clan sends a hunting party to convert or kill him, he encounters the deadly and beautiful Tahlia. The sparks immediately fly between the two vampires, leading to a final confrontation that could put them both at risk.

- Falling for an Angel (Angel at Large, Book 1)

Adrian is a messenger angel. He loves nothing better than zipping through the realms, dodging the enemies who try to keep him from doing his duty. He is fast and swift and as dedicated as they come. But he’s a fun loving individual. Even though he likes being an angel, he is lonely and can’t help wondering what it would be like to have someone that belongs to him, and that he belongs to. So when his best friend, the guardian angel Cassel falls in love with his mortal and he finds out that the only hope is for him to also find love, he embraces the challenge in his usual fun loving way. How hard can it be to find a mortal who will love him? He’s good looking, smart and can show her a good time. Unfortunately, he meets and is instantly attracted to Melissa, the only mortal woman in the world who is not impressed either by his good looks, his wit or his charm. To win her heart, he will have to reach deep into himself to discover what she really wants.

- Christmas Choices (When Naughty Becomes so Nice, Book 1)

When Andie Nichols breaks up with her controlling boyfriend Evan Harrington just before the big Christmas party, she dreads going and having to see him there. Still, she doesn’t want to give him the satisfaction of knowing that she didn’t go just to avoid him, so she takes up residence at the free bar, just hoping to avoid him That’s when she meets Ryan Miller and kisses him to show off to Evan. Ryan is shocked, but likes it. They leave the party together, and Ryan reveals a shocking secret of his own. He likes a woman who isn’t afraid to demand what she wants and offers to be her sex slave. The choice is all hers, but if she is willing to be a little naughty, he promises to make her feel oh so very nice.

- It's Not Enough (The Clover Leaf Café, Book 1)

Jeff Masterson is a cynical businessman. He has no time for love and no time for women except in the bedroom. Lisa Smith is vulnerable when her long term boyfriend dumps her for a man. She felt an instant attraction to Jeff but working in The Clover Leaf Café, she had heard of his reputation as a one night stand man and agrees to go off with Jeff but it will only be one night. What she does not count on though is the flood of feelings that night releases in her. She can’t seem to get Jeff out of her mind. She knows she is just another one night stand but the way Jeff keeps coming at her, she is beginning to think he might see her as more. But she’s not sure she is ready to trust again so soon.

Overall there were a lot of grammatical errors throughout all 4 stories. I get this was a free bundle pack but still. These stories made me think like the author typed them up and sent them out to be published. No editor or reread of any kind.

HUNTER'S HEART:

Why did the female vampire (I forgot her name) have the syringe? She kept telling them that he had to either die or join a clan, but then would go back to the fact that she was there to kill him.

Considering this was a vampire story, I found it kinda funny that instead of just using their supernatural speed and whatnot, they were using guns.

The Garrett gets into his cabin, "and closed himself inside." But then a few lines later, "He slammed the cabin door..." I doubt he ended up opening the door again (without the reader being informed) and slammed it shut.

"He dropped her on the couch." (That's Garrett dropping the female.) But when he shoots the net gun at her, it "was trapping her to the floor..."

The female ends up saying that her and her clan had been studying him for months. Yet, none of them seem to know anything about him.

Best way to describe a flaccid penis: his sleeping sex. I liked that one.

The female ends up saying that her and Garrett have joined. But one of her goonies says how she "can only join with another of your kind..." so how did she end up with the none witch vampires that were her clan?

***Either way good short story***

FALLING FOR AN ANGEL:

"Shalom, Messenger." IDK, I just found it strange an angel would be using a Hebrew greeting.

Considering Adrian is knew to the lovey dovey kinda stuff, he seems to catch on quickly when it comes to terms of endearment: honey and baby. Just surprising.

Why did it seem like Melissa was mad when Adrian told her he was an angel? I didn't get that.

***This was an okay story.***

CHRISTMAS CHOICES:

Whose Christmas party was this? If it was for Evan (the ex's) work, I don't get why Andie would have gone at all. We know it's not her work place either.

For whatever reason, there were a ton more mistakes in this story then the others. Bad day? Who knows?!

Andie is described as basically having submissive type personality, in the beginning anyways. Given the fact she was with Evan for 2 years, with his controlling and abusive ways, it was hard for me to imagine her jumping back into bedroom/relationship so quickly. I mean it's only been a few days.

Andie and Ryan chat about BDSM. She acts as though she has no clue what he's referring to. But then a little later, we learn that she did now about it because it was taboo.

Andie and Ryan are now in the bedroom. She's blindfolded and suddenly handcuffed to her bed. Where did the handcuffs come from? Does Ryan, a chef, naturally carry them around with him in his back pocket?

In the end, did Andie really have to think about which guy she would choose?

***Wasn't a fan of this one. It didn't match up for me, with how Andie was and what she'd been through and what she ended up doing in the story.***

IT'S NOT ENOUGH:

So the main female is Lisa aka Liz. With having an already short name, did she really need a nickname? Kinda stupid there.

This story was a lot more robotic then the others in this bundle. The author also seemed to have an issue with tenses.

"With her too short skirt and too tight top and the multiple piercings on her ears and tongue; it was hard to believe she was anything other than a sexual siren." Um...this was such a weird description because it was Lisa describing herself.

"He slipped a thumb in and found the nub just inside of her and put pressure on it." What nub? Let me rephrase that, the only 'nub' I know about is OUTSIDE of the body, but he found one inside her?

What's with characters always shouting out each others names when orgasming? Especially when it's the first time they've slept together? I never get that.

***This was an okay read. I did like finding why the main guy, was the way he was.***

Profile Image for Allie Ritch.
Author 39 books38 followers
April 20, 2013
This was a freebie, so I can't really complain. I enjoyed the first book, Hunter's Heart, the most, but I have a soft spot for paranormal romance. Falling For An Angel was all right, though too rushed for me, and the fact that the hero was an angel almost felt beside the point. Christmas Choices was hands down the hottest of this four-book bundle. It's Not Enough was the most poorly edited of the bunch and flat didn't do anything for me. So kind of a mixed bag. If this had been a two-book bundle with only Hunter's Heart and Christmas Choices, I would have rated it higher.
